Tips for Finding Massachusetts General Hospital/Mgpo Green Card Visa Sponsorship Jobs USA

Target clinical and research roles specifically

MGH's Green Card sponsorship concentrates in patient-facing clinical positions and research-intensive roles tied to its academic medical mission. Allied health, nursing, and laboratory science positions within its MGPO physician group structure are where EB-2 and EB-3 filings most consistently occur.

Understand which EB pathway fits your credentials

EB-3 covers most clinical staff and allied health roles requiring a bachelor's degree or professional license. EB-2 applies if your role requires an advanced degree or you qualify for a National Interest Waiver. PERM labor certification is required for both unless you pursue a self-petitioned NIW.

Align your credentials to PERM documentation requirements

Before accepting an offer, confirm that your foreign degree and any licensure will satisfy the specific minimum requirements listed in MGH's PERM job description. DOL audits scrutinize mismatches between advertised requirements and what an employer actually accepts from foreign nationals during recruitment.

Raise sponsorship timing during the offer stage

MGH's HR and legal teams initiate PERM recruitment only after an offer is extended. Ask directly whether the role is designated for Green Card sponsorship and whether the department has budget approved for the associated legal and filing costs before you accept.

Benchmark your salary offer against OFLC prevailing wages

PERM requires MGH to pay at least the DOL prevailing wage for your occupation and location. Run your job title and Massachusetts zip code through the OFLC Wage Search before negotiating, so you know the certified minimum your offer can't legally fall below.

Massachusetts General Hospital/Mgpo Green Card Visa Sponsorship: Frequently Asked Questions

Does Massachusetts General Hospital/MGPO sponsor Green Card visas?

Yes, MGH/MGPO sponsors Green Cards for eligible employees, primarily through the EB-2 and EB-3 preference categories. Sponsorship is tied to specific roles and department budgets, so not every position qualifies automatically. You'll need to confirm Green Card eligibility with HR during the offer process, as sponsorship decisions are made role by role.

Which roles and departments at MGH/MGPO typically receive Green Card sponsorship?

Green Card sponsorship at MGH most commonly applies to clinical staff, research scientists, and allied health professionals in roles that require specialized degrees or licensure. Physician group positions under the MGPO structure and laboratory or research roles tied to its academic programs tend to be the strongest candidates for EB-2 and EB-3 filings.

How do I navigate the Green Card application process at MGH/MGPO?

Once MGH commits to sponsoring you, their immigration counsel initiates PERM labor certification with DOL, which involves a formal recruitment process to confirm no qualified U.S. workers are available. After PERM approval, they file an I-140 petition with USCIS. Your priority date then determines when you can file for adjustment of status or consular processing.

How long does the Green Card process take at MGH/MGPO?

PERM labor certification alone typically takes six to eighteen months depending on DOL processing backlogs and whether your case is audited. After I-140 approval, wait times for a visa number vary significantly by your country of birth. Applicants born in India or China face multi-year backlogs, while others in the EB-3 category may wait one to three years.

What is the prevailing wage for Green Card sponsorship at Massachusetts General Hospital/Mgpo?

Employers sponsoring a Green Card through the PERM labor certification process must pay at least the prevailing wage for the role. The Department of Labor determines this rate based on the specific job title, location, and experience level. The prevailing wage is locked in during the PERM filing and applies through the entire Green Card process. You can look up current rates using the DOL's OFLC Wage Search tool.
